New Restaurant/Lounge to Replace Rusty Nail Pub in Sandy Springs

CEO of Moustache Hookah Bar to Revitalize Iconic Roswell Road Watering Hole

When The Rusty Nail closed in August 2022, after four decades of serving good times and cold beer to its loyal Sandy Springs clientele, it left a hole in the local social scene. But the iconic 1900-square-foot building, with its red roof, breezy patio seating almost 100 people, and plenty of parking, wouldn’t stay vacant for long.  

Valid Khasimi, CEO and founder of Moustache Hookah Bar, a Persian kitchen and dance club less than a mile away on Roswell Road, has purchased the storied dive bar and is making plans.

Steve Josovitz of The Shumacher Group, Inc. represented the previous owners in the transaction.

“I just bought it two days ago, I still need to take a look around inside and see what we can do,” Khasimi told What Now Atlanta. “We’re thinking about a cigar lounge and wine bar. Maybe we’ll serve Persian cuisine, which we’ve mastered, but I’ve also been thinking about steaks and Italian food. We don’t know yet.” 

He promised to get back to us with details as they are confirmed.
